Frankly I think crazy far MED's like 100 ft for 400 fps is a bit nuts. Maybe 50 ft. But I've never seen ops that allow fps higher than 600, and of those that allow up to 600, med for 500-600 was 150 ft, 450-500 100 ft, and 400-450 50ft. below 400, bang bang within 10 feet if possible.

That is more or less how we deal with it at East Wind. We're pretty small for a national/international event however so what's easy for us to do would rapidly become quite burdensome for a guy trying to herd all the cats needed to run a 400-600 player event.

Keep in mind here, I am not trying to argue FOR the ban idea, just trying to point out some of the factors that are likely leading to event promoters pursuing that option. If you understand what is driving these decisions, you can better come up with a course of action to mitigate them.
 
Some one mentioned Lion Claws events and their polices toward snipers. When the sniper class is allowed the chrono is 467 FPS with .36 BBs. They can be DMRs or BASR. Sniper positions are limited to one sniper team per platoon. Because they are milsim events LC trys to keep the number of "special" roles limited similarly to real military. The platoon leader is allowed to choose who will be on his sniper team from his platoon. The only time that the sniper class is not available is with games that are mostly CQB such as Operation Red Storm East in Scranton, PA.
